Tiger Woods, the legendary golfer renowned for his extraordinary impact on the sport, turned 50 this week and has officially become eligible to compete in the PGA Tour Champions.
However, Woods' road to recovery has been fraught with challenges that have kept the golfing icon away from the greens for too long.
As a 15-time major champion, every move Woods makes is closely scrutinized by fans and pundits alike. Despite announcing his turning point into senior golf, Woods' recent health setbacks—including multiple surgeries—have raised concerns about how competitive he can truly be.
This past season marked an unprecedented absence, with Woods failing to compete in a single tournament. His most recent struggles began after the devastating loss of his mother earlier this year, compounded by a ruptured Achilles tendon during his training.

Looking ahead, Woods hinted at a desire to make a comeback in the PGA Tour Champions, which welcomes him with open arms. The Tour is set to kick off in January, presenting Woods with opportunities to reignite his passion for golf.
With milestones and records in sight, including the prestigious U.S. Senior Open later this year, Woods' aspirations remain high. As he embarks on this new chapter at 50, fans will undoubtedly be watching closely, rooting for him to showcase once again why he is an icon in the sport.
